Job Summary

As the Production Technician, you will be responsible for conducting a variety of tests, including manufacturing verification, engineering validation, functional performance, and ground fault isolation on production units. The position will troubleshoot both digital and analog circuitry to the component level, determining the cause of any malfunction and recommending adjustments/repair to restore the product to working order.

1st Shift: Monday through Friday, 5:30 AM to 2:00 PM

Overtime: Ability to work overtime Monday through Friday and on weekends occasionally.

Key Responsibilities
  • Set up and operate various types of standard and specially designed test equipment.
  • Identify need for fixtures or equipment needed in support of unique or special testing requirements.
  • Calibrate, align, adjust, and perform final functional test for each unit for customer shipment. Working from specifications, test procedures, data sheets, engineering drawings, wiring diagrams/schematics, and/or verbal instruction.
  • Log production test data, including but not limited to, work order, model number, serial number, test status (pass/fail), and failure mode.
  • Diagnose and determine cause and remedy for defective assemblies, parts and/or components; identify, characterize, and document defects to ensure reproducibility of documented defect.
  • Troubleshoot to component level for both analog and digital circuitry.
  • Report increased trends in failures to appropriate parties, initiating root‑cause investigations.
  • Perform physical inspection of product to ensure compliance to specification and cosmetic requirements.
  • Operate equipment and instruments safely and according to proper procedures; exercising the necessary precautions to prevent damage to test equipment and instrumentation.

Minimum Qualifications
  • Minimum of 3 years of related experience. Technician levels 3-5 will vary based on years of experience and scope of responsibilities.
  • Electronic Technician Certificate and/or AS Degree in Electronic Engineering.
  • Due to the nature of our programs and products, applicants must have the legal right to work in the U.S. and additionally must be legally authorized to access export‑controlled information and source code.
  • Available to work over‑time.
Desired Qualifications
  • Strong Analytical skills, ability to problem solve, attention to detail and technical acumen.
  • Experience in production test and troubleshooting environment.
  • Solid background in testing, debugging, and troubleshooting of electromechanical equipment to the component level.
  • Experience working with standard test equipment such as oscilloscopes, RMS meters, high power conversion equipment, etc.
  • Must be able to identify both surface mount and through‑hole components, including component values/color‑coding.
  • Working experience using mechanical hand tools.
  • Must perform moderately complex math and be able to read, understand, and adhere to technical documents and procedures.
